This is a sister episode to the one before, so if you haven’t listened to that yet, go give it a listen! We will be discussing the boundaries that come with the privilege of owning your own business. Setting boundaries, especially for those who are people pleasers, can be difficult. We will be diving into tips and tricks for setting boundaries not only with clients but with yourself.

“Because it depends a little bit on whether your boundaries are your preferences, or they are, like, illegal to do, right. So like, as a doula, we have a scope of practice. And there are things that are clearly outside our scope. So then those things are things that we are not supposed to be doing, right. So that’s a boundary that in some ways can be easier to set and hold in for me in my business, because I’m like, oh, yeah, doulas aren’t allowed to do that, right? Like, I sometimes joke. Joke with clients, when they’re babies are coming pretty quickly, that like, I’m not supposed to catch babies, right? Like, that’s not my role. That’s like, ideally, not what I’m doing here. Now, I haven’t ever had to catch a baby. Thankfully, I came very close recently. But I always say that to folks, like that is not my primary role here. That’;s not something that I’m trained in. That’s not my role at all. And so I’m trying not to do that, right. Like, I’m not trying to catch babies, because that’s not what I’m supposed to do. And also, that’s not what I’mtrained to do safely, right.”
